Slow-Cooked Beef Asado

Ingredients

  • 2 lbs beef chuck roast, cut into large chunks
  • 1 onion, chopped
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 large tomatoes, chopped
  • 2 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 1 tablespoon vinegar
  • 2 cups beef broth
  • 2 bay leaves
  • 1 teaspoon black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• Salt to taste
  • 2 tablespoons cooking oil
  •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ish)

Instructions

  1. In a large pot or Dutch oven, heat the cooking o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ion and sauté until translucent.
  2. Stir in the minced garlic and cook for another minute until fragrant.
  3. Add the beef chunks to the pot and sear them on all sides until browned. This will help develop the flavor.
  4. Next, add the chopped tomatoes, soy sauce, vinegar, and beef broth. Give it a good stir, scraping any browned bits from the bottom of the pot.
  5. Incorporate the bay leaves, black pepper, sugar, and salt. Bring the mixture to a boil.
  6. Once boiling, reduce the heat to low, cover, and let it simmer for about 2-3 hours, or until the beef is tender and falls apart easily.
  7. After cooking, taste the sauce and adjust the seasoning if needed. Remove the bay leaves before serving.
  8. Serve the beef asado over steamed rice or with crusty bread, and garnish with fresh parsley for an added touch of color.
